Abstract

Objective To analyze the features of P19 cells differentiating into cardiomyocyte after induced by 5-azacytidine(5-aza) in vitro. Methods The P19 cells were cultivated in the medium containing different concentrations(1,5 and 10μmol/L) of 5-aza in dishes laid with a thin layer of agar to form embryonic bodies(EBs). On the 7th day, EBs were transferred to coverslips in 24 well plates, allowed to adhere and be cultured in the medium without 5-aza. The beating of cells was observed. α-sarcomeric actin and cardiac Troponin T(cTnT) immunofluorescence stain and GATA-4, α-MHC gene RT-PCR analysis were used to identify cell differentiation. Results After the 5-aza induced EBs were cohesively cultured, spontaneously and rhythmically beating cells were found within the EBs outgrowths, which were α-sarcomeric actinpositive and cTnTpositive, and expressed GATA4, α-MHC gene simultaneously.
